Double Dragon Neon Review (Planet Playstation)

"Publisher Majesco Entertainment‘s Double Dragon Neon is finally available for PlayStation Network. The new title takes us older gamers on a walk down memory lane as we relive this classic title 25 years after it was first released in arcades. Double Dragon Neon makes many advances over the classic series however. The game’s colorful graphics, 3D art style and advanced combat with combos help create a game that looks very retro but still feels like a new game. Fans of side scroll beat ‘em up titles should check out this game immediately." (Double Dragon: Neon, PS3) 7/10
